Raw Mackerel Tail
Raw mackerel tail is a nutrient-dense fish rich in omega-3 fatty acids, high-quality protein, and essential vitamins and minerals. It is known for its rich flavor and is commonly used in various culinary dishes.
Albacore Tuna
Albacore tuna is a rich source of high-quality protein and omega-3 fatty acids, known for its heart health benefits and ability to support cognitive function.
